Pros

Pro Fast response, fast tracking
With a 5700 DPI and a polling rate that ranges from 125-1000 the Thermaltake Ventus X 2015 allows for accurate tracking and response time. Making for a good mouse to use in first person shooters as well as daily activities.
Pro Ergonomic
The ergonomic right handed design allows for a comfortable palm grip to be used with the device.
Pro Adjustable weight
There are extra weights that users can place into the device to customize the weight of the device.
Pro Weight Tuning Set
The mouse provides extra 8 pieces of weights (2.4g each) that allow you to make the mouse heavier or lighter
Pro Programmable
It allows you to set keyboard keys on the mouse, besides general mouse button programming
Pro Best value
For $21.99 on Amazon, it offers Avago 3050, programmability, weight tuning set, and LED backlight.
Cons
Con Stiff scroll wheel
The scroll wheel tends to be a bit stiff which may cause inaccurate scrolls.
